Lenskart shares jump 16 percent intraday after weak market debut: Should you buy, sell or hold?
10-11-2025
Shravan Shetty, Managing Director at Primus Partners, shares his view that Lenskart has listed at a discount and is likely to remain range-bound with a negative bias. He highlights that the next stock-specific trigger will be the company’s earnings, which will need to meaningfully outperform expectations for the valuation to hold.
